WebJan 1, 2024 · Oftentimes projects may require approval prior to collection of any data. Many organizations have Institutional Review Boards (IRBs) in place that review any project that meets federal definitions of research, prior to project commencement. Generally, if the project has received IRB review, results may be disseminated both internally and ... External scientific evidence is a … WebExternal evidence refers to evidence from scientific literature—particularly the results, data, statistical analysis, and conclusions of a study. This evidence helps you determine whether an approach or a service delivery model might be effective at implementing change in individuals like your client.
